Rad GTPase Deletion Attenuates Post-Ischemic Cardiac Dysfunction and Remodeling
The protein Rad interacts with the L-type calcium channel complex to modulate trigger Ca(2+) and hence to govern contractility. Reducing Rad levels increases cardiac output.
